About AYA Family
Peace of mind in a tiny QR code
AYA Family makes smart QR products — wristbands for kids, name labels for clothes and gear, and luggage tags — that connect what you love back to you.
When someone finds your child, your jacket or your suitcase, they simply scan the code with their phone camera. They can call or message you right away — directly in the browser, no app needed, and without ever seeing your private details.
AYA Family is built by Avira Apps ApS in Denmark and works across Europe — in more than 100 languages.

What is AYA Family?
AYA Family is the family of smart QR products: wristbands for kids, name labels and luggage tags. They all work the same way — whoever finds it scans the code and can contact you instantly.
How does a scan work?
The finder scans the QR code with their phone camera and lands on a page showing the alias you chose. From there they can call or message you directly in the browser — the finder doesn't need to install anything.
What is the video call — and is it safe?
If someone finds your child and scans the QR code, they can start a free video call to you right in the browser — with no app and no phone numbers at all. You see and hear your child instantly. The call is anonymous, and all contact goes through AYA.
Will I be notified when someone scans?
Yes. The moment your child’s wristband is scanned, you get a push notification right on your screen. We use push only — we never send SMS and never ask for a phone number. On iPhone, just add AYA to your home screen and allow notifications to get them on the lock screen; on other devices it works with nothing extra.
Who can see my information?
The finder only sees the alias you chose — never your email or address. All contact happens anonymously through AYA in the browser, so you decide what you share.
Does AYA have an app — and what's the difference between web and a web app (PWA)?
No, AYA deliberately has no app in the App Store or Google Play. That means neither you nor the person scanning has to accept Apple's or Google's terms — and we share no data with them. Everything runs on our side: the video call, the GPS location and the finder flow are 100% in-house and pure web. That's why AYA needs no account or passwords to work — you can quietly create a login on your own initiative if you want to keep your bands, but it is never required. The only thing that needs consent is notifications, and on iPhone web notifications require adding the page to your home screen as a web app (PWA). That's why AYA comes in two forms: an ordinary website and a web app/PWA you can install with one tap — the same AYA, your choice.
How do I activate a product?
Open AYA in your browser — or as a web app on your home screen — sign in with your email, and activate the product with an alias such as your child's nickname. From that moment the code is active and ready to be scanned.
Why does the wristband only work for 24 hours?
Because safety shouldn't cost your child's privacy — and because the band is made for one day. When you activate it before an outing, the QR code is active for 24 hours and then expires automatically. The parent who activates the band is the one notified if someone scans it — no one else. Afterwards the child's name is deleted automatically, so no permanent profile is left on your child. The band itself is a small piece of waterproof plastic, made for one day of wear — a few grams, no battery, no electronics. Hence a single-use wristband: buy a pack, use a couple, and if you lose one it's no problem.

Does it work abroad?
Yes. The QR code works everywhere in the world, and the page automatically appears in the finder's own language — we support more than 100 languages.
Does AYA work in my language?
Yes. AYA is born global and local: the entire app, the dashboard, the shop, receipts and messages, push notifications — even this FAQ — exist in all our languages (over 100). And when someone finds your child, the finder's page automatically appears in the finder's own language.
